WebHow many ribs does a snake have? This depends on the species of snake. Snakes are essentially made up of one very long vertebral column. For each vertebrae, there are two ribs- one attached to either side. Snakes may have anywhere between 100-450 vertebrae which means anywhere between 200 and 900 ribs! WebThese animals that are referred to as ruminants, have stomachs with four compartments. They are the rumen, the reticulum, the omasum and the abomasum. These are all sections to one gastro intestinal tract (GIT) but they are 4 distinct stomach parts that work together to digest the food. Web5 mei 2024 · From the stomach, we move on to the small intestine. The snake also has a pancreas, a liver, and a gall bladder that secrete digestive enzymes into the intestine. The intestine absorbs the nutrients into the bloodstream. From the small intestine, we move to a sort of large intestine-like space.
